Compare Wesley Chapel to Fountainebleau
This post compares Wesley Chapel, Florida to Fountainebleau, Florida across various dimensions, including population, median income, median age, percentage of housing that is rental, percent of households with kids, and other demographics.
Dimension | Wesley Chapel (CDP) | Fountainebleau (CDP) |
---|---|---|
Population | 53,414 | 59,255 |
Income (median) | $51,166 | $32,036 |
Home Value (median) | $197,800 | $159,300 |
White | 77% | 93% |
Black | 10% | 1% |
Asian | 5% | 2% |
With Kids | 45% | 33% |
Age (median) | 36 | 41 |
Rentals | 27% | 50% |
